Description

Attention authors!  Are you ready to turn your digital files into a physical book? This class is ideal for authors who have completed their manuscripts and wish to use EPL’s bookbinding equipment to make a perfect bound softcover book.

To check if your book is ready for binding, look at the "Are You Ready to Print Checklist" click here.

This class will cover:

  • Hands-On Binding: Use the library’s high-tech equipment to bind your book, guided by our instructors.
  • Finishing Touches: Learn how to apply the final touches to ensure your book is polished and professionally presented.

To register for this class, you must submit your book block and cover spread in-person to Makerspace Staff at least 1 week prior to this class. You will be registered for the Bookbinding Hands-on Binding class when you submit and pay for your book file.  

NOTE: THERE IS A COST TO PRINT AND BIND YOUR BOOK. The cost depends on the number of pages in your book.

A MAXIMUM OF FIVE (5) BOOKS PER PERSON CAN BE PRINTED/BOUND AT ONE BINDING CLASS

Bookbinding at EPL is great for prototyping and small production (up to 5 books in a session). If you are looking to print and bind on a larger scale, inquire about our list of local and online alternatives.

If you are interested in bookbinding at EPL, but do not have a book to bind, you can attend the Personalized Notebook class. There is a $7.50 cost for the notebook class.
